HOMEMADE COTTAGE CHEESE

Steps:
- Heat the milk to 190F.
- You will need a thermometer for other cheeses but you can get by here turning off the heat just before the milk begins to boil.
- Add the vinegar and allow the mixture to cool.
- When cool, pour the mixture, which now consists of curds and whey into a colander and drain off the whey.
- Pour the curds into a bowl and sprinkle on the salt and mix well.
- You may wish to use less salt or more, depending on your taste.
- A little cream could also be added, for a more silky variation.
- Now the best part, enjoy fresh or use in a cooked dish such as a lasagna!

COTTAGE CHEESE
This is a quick and easy way to make homemade cottage cheese.

Steps:
- Pour milk into a small pot; bring to a boil. Add vinegar and remove from heat. Stir mixture slowly until curds form, 1 to 2 minutes.
- Pour mixture into a colander lined with cheesecloth. Allow liquid whey to drain off as curds cool, about 15 minutes. Season curds with salt.

HOMEMADE COTTAGE CHEESE
Danielle Dolinsky, MSLO ad sales coordinator, shares her family recipe for this dairy staple, which is used in her Ukrainian Cheese Blintzes recipe.

Steps:
- Place milk in large saucepan and stir in yogurt and lemon juice; cover and let stand at room temperature for 3 days. Mixture should be solid.
- Place saucepan of solid milk mixture over medium-low heat and cook for 20 minutes. Line a large bowl with cheesecloth and pour milk mixture into prepared bowl. Lift cheesecloth to drain.
- Tie filled cheesecloth around kitchen faucet and let mixture continue to drain overnight. Keep cottage cheese refrigerated in an airtight container until ready to use, up to 3 days.
